Understanding the Importance of Greenhouse Film:

Climate Control:

Greenhouse plastic film serves as a barrier against external weather conditions, allowing farmers to create a controlled environment conducive to optimal plant growth. By regulating temperature, humidity, and light levels, greenhouse film enables year-round cultivation and protects crops from adverse weather events.

Pest and Disease Management:

The use of greenhouse film helps minimize the risk of pest infestations and plant diseases by creating a physical barrier that restricts the entry of harmful organisms. Additionally, greenhouse film reduces the need for chemical pesticides, promoting sustainable agricultural practices and minimizing environmental impact.

Water Conservation:

Greenhouse film plays a vital role in water conservation by reducing evaporation and optimizing irrigation efficiency within enclosed growing spaces. By minimizing water wastage and maintaining soil moisture levels, greenhouse film helps farmers maximize resource utilization and mitigate water scarcity challenges.

Crop Protection:

The protective properties of greenhouse film shield crops from external factors such as wind, hail, and excessive sunlight. By providing a buffer against environmental stressors, greenhouse film safeguards delicate plants and ensures consistent growth, ultimately leading to higher crop yields and quality.

Extended Growing Seasons:

Greenhouse film extends the growing season by creating a microclimate that mimics optimal growing conditions for crops. This enables farmers to cultivate a wider variety of crops throughout the year, diversifying their produce and enhancing profitability.

Q1: What are the key features to consider when selecting greenhouse plastic film?

A: When choosing greenhouse plastic film, consider factors such as light transmission, thickness, UV stabilization, and durability. Reputable greenhouse film manufacturers prioritize quality and performance, offering products tailored to specific climate conditions and crop requirements.

Q3: How long does greenhouse film typically last?

A: The lifespan of greenhouse film depends on various factors, including material quality, environmental conditions, and maintenance practices. High-quality greenhouse film can last anywhere from several months to several years, with proper care and periodic replacement.
